Types of Casino Games

Casinos offer a myriad of games, each with its own unique rules and strategies. The most common types include slots, table games, and card games. Slot machines are often the first choice for beginners due to their simplicity and the lack of complicated rules. Players simply insert coins or bills and spin the reels, hoping for a winning combination.

Table games, such as blackjack and roulette, require a bit more understanding. These games usually have a dealer and involve multiple players, creating a social atmosphere. Card games like poker are also popular, but they require a deeper knowledge of strategy and betting. Each game offers different odds, so it’s beneficial to familiarize yourself with the rules and potential payouts before diving in.

Understanding Betting and Odds

One of the most critical aspects of gambling is understanding betting and odds. Odds indicate the likelihood of a particular outcome, and they can vary significantly between games. In simple terms, higher odds generally mean a lower chance of winning, while lower odds indicate a higher probability. It’s essential for beginners to grasp this concept to make informed betting decisions.

Betting can be approached in numerous ways, depending on the game you choose. For instance, in blackjack, players can choose to double their bet, while in roulette, they can bet on specific numbers or colors. Understanding how to manage your bankroll and make calculated bets is key to enjoying the experience without significant financial risk.
